
Barnala to Silchar
Silchar is approximately 2050+ kms from Barnala. The fastest way to reach Silchar from Barnala is by Train, Flight Via Bathinda, Delhi. It takes approximately 9 hours. The cheapest way to reach Silchar from Barnala is by Train, Flight Via Delhi, Guwahati which would take approximately 16 hours.
Sort By
Mode of Transport
Via Delhi
RECOMMENDED
Barnala
Delhi
Silchar
Approx Travel Time
10h 40m
₹8,046
Onwards
Barnala
Delhi
Silchar
Approx Travel Time
13h 26m
₹13,517
Onwards
Via Delhi, Ri Bhoi
Barnala
Delhi
Ri Bhoi
Silchar
Approx Travel Time
12h 20m
₹30,023
Onwards
Via Delhi, Guwahati
Barnala
Delhi
Guwahati
Silchar
Approx Travel Time
12h 5m
₹10,117
Onwards
CHEAPEST
Barnala
Delhi
Guwahati
Silchar
Approx Travel Time
15h 50m
₹6,871
Onwards
Barnala
Delhi
Guwahati
Silchar
Approx Travel Time
16h 50m
₹7,376
Onwards
Via Delhi, Shillong
Barnala
Delhi
Shillong
Silchar
Approx Travel Time
15h 20m
₹7,824
Onwards
Via Delhi, Lucknow
Barnala
Delhi
Lucknow
Silchar
Approx Travel Time
11h 50m
₹12,011
Onwards
Via Bathinda, Delhi
FASTEST
Barnala
Bathinda
Delhi
Silchar
Approx Travel Time
8h 50m
₹10,066
Onwards
Via Delhi, Siliguri
Barnala
Delhi
Siliguri
Silchar
Approx Travel Time
21h 50m
₹8,382
Onwards
Frequently Asked Questions
What is the distance between Barnala and Silchar?
Silchar is approximately 2050+ kms from Barnala.
How long does it take to reach Silchar from Barnala?
It takes approximately 9 hours to reach Silchar from Barnala by Train, Flight Via Bathinda, Delhi.
What is the cheapest way to reach Silchar from Barnala?
The cheapest way to reach Silchar from Barnala is by Train, Flight Via Delhi, Guwahati.
What is the fastest way to reach Silchar from Barnala?
The fastest way to reach Silchar from Barnala is by Train, Flight Via Bathinda, Delhi.